요즘 온라인으로 사업을 시작하려는 분들이 많아지면서 쇼핑몰 제작이나 앱 개발에 대한 관심도 덩달아 높아지고 있습니다. 특히 비용은 당연히 가장 중요한 부분일 텐데요, 막상 알아보면 예상했던 것보다 천차만별인 경우가 많아 혼란스러울 수 있습니다. 오늘은 쇼핑몰 제작과 앱 개발에 드는 비용과 함께, 실제 진행 시 고려해야 할 현실적인 부분들에 대해 이야기해보겠습니다.
쇼핑몰 제작, 어디까지 생각해 봐야 할까
쇼핑몰을 만드는 방법은 크게 두 가지로 나눌 수 있습니다. 하나는 카페24, 메이크샵 같은 솔루션을 이용하는 것이고, 다른 하나는 아예 처음부터 맞춤 제작(외주 개발)하는 것입니다. 솔루션 이용은 비교적 저렴하고 빠르게 시작할 수 있다는 장점이 있습니다. 월 이용료나 초기 구축 비용이 수십만 원에서 백만 원대로 시작하는 경우가 많죠. 디자인 테마를 선택하고 상품 등록 등 기본적인 기능만 사용한다면 이 정도로 충분할 수 있습니다. 실제로 저도 예전에 간단한 의류 쇼핑몰을 운영할 때 이 방법을 사용했는데, 초기 비용 부담이 적어서 좋았습니다.
하지만 좀 더 복잡한 기능, 예를 들어 특정 결제 시스템 연동, 자체 멤버십 시스템 구축, 복잡한 상품 옵션 관리 등이 필요하다면 이야기가 달라집니다. 이럴 때는 자체 개발이나 전문 업체를 통한 맞춤 제작을 고려해야 하는데, 이때 비용은 수백만 원에서 수천만 원 이상으로 훌쩍 뛰게 됩니다. 특히 동대문 도매 시장처럼 자체 물류 시스템이나 복잡한 정산 로직이 필요한 경우, 이런 맞춤 개발 비용은 훨씬 더 높아질 수 있습니다.
앱 개발, 단순한 ‘앱’ 이상의 고려사항
앱 개발은 쇼핑몰 제작보다 훨씬 더 복잡하고 비용이 많이 드는 경우가 일반적입니다. 안드로이드나 iOS 네이티브 앱 개발, 혹은 두 플랫폼 모두 지원해야 한다면 비용은 두 배로 늘어난다고 볼 수 있죠. 단순한 기능의 앱이라면 초기 개발 비용이 천만 원대부터 시작할 수 있습니다. 하지만 사용자 수가 많아지거나, 실시간 데이터 처리, 푸시 알림, 결제 기능 등이 복잡하게 얽히면 수천만 원에서 억 단위까지도 올라갈 수 있습니다.
여기서 중요한 것은 ‘앱 개발’이라고 해서 끝이 아니라는 점입니다. 앱을 개발하고 나면 서버 운영 비용, 유지보수 비용, 그리고 지속적인 업데이트 비용이 꾸준히 발생합니다. 앱 스토어 등록 수수료도 고려해야 하고요. 또한, 캐리커쳐 앱처럼 특정 콘텐츠를 활용하는 경우, 그 콘텐츠를 어떻게 확보하고 관리할지도 중요한 문제입니다. HR-셰르파와 같은 솔루션은 실제 기업 환경에 맞춰 개발되기 때문에 개인 사업자의 간단한 앱과는 비교하기 어렵지만, 그만큼 전문성과 안정성이 중요하다고 볼 수 있습니다.
개발 비용에 영향을 미치는 요소들
개발 비용을 결정하는 데는 여러 요인이 복합적으로 작용합니다. 첫째, ‘어떤 기능을 구현하느냐’가 가장 중요합니다. 단순히 정보를 보여주는 앱인지, 아니면 실시간 채팅이나 복잡한 사용자 인터페이스를 요구하는 앱인지에 따라 개발 난이도와 투입되는 인력이 달라집니다. 둘째, ‘어떤 기술 스택을 사용하느냐’도 영향을 미칩니다. Node.js 같은 기술은 웹 개발에 널리 쓰이지만, 특정 환경에서는 더 전문적인 기술이 필요할 수도 있습니다. 셋째, ‘누구에게 맡기느냐’입니다. 프리랜서 개발자, 소규모 개발팀, 대형 SI 업체 등 어디에 맡기느냐에 따라 비용과 품질, 그리고 일정 관리 방식이 달라질 수 있습니다. K-디지털 트레이닝 같은 국비 지원 프로그램을 통해 개발자를 양성하는 경우도 있지만, 실무 투입까지는 추가적인 경험이 필요할 수 있습니다.
현실적인 고려와 예상치 못한 지출
많은 분들이 개발 비용만 고려하는데, 실제로는 그 이후에 발생하는 비용과 시간을 간과하기 쉽습니다. 예를 들어, 1688 구매대행 상품 등록 프로그램을 개발한다고 했을 때, 기본적인 등록 기능 외에 재고 연동, 자동 가격 업데이트, 고객 문의 자동 응답 등 부가적인 기능을 추가하면 비용은 기하급수적으로 늘어납니다. 처음에는 간단하게 시작하려 해도, 사업이 확장되면서 예상치 못한 기능 추가 요청이 생기고, 이는 결국 추가적인 개발 비용으로 이어집니다. 윈들리 같은 솔루션이 실제 셀러들이 필요로 하는 기능을 직접 개발하는 이유가 여기에 있습니다. 단순한 기능 구현뿐만 아니라, 실질적인 위험 관리까지 고려해야 하죠.
결론적으로, 쇼핑몰 제작이나 앱 개발을 고려할 때는 총예산을 넉넉하게 잡는 것이 좋습니다. 초기 개발 비용 외에도 유지보수, 서버 운영, 마케팅 비용 등을 포함하여 현실적인 계획을 세워야 합니다. 가능하다면 단계별로 기능을 확장해 나가는 방식을 추천합니다. 처음부터 완벽하고 모든 기능을 갖춘 결과물을 기대하기보다는, 핵심적인 기능부터 구현하고 사용자 반응을 보면서 개선해 나가는 것이 시간과 비용을 절약하는 현명한 방법일 수 있습니다.

재고 연동 기능 추가하면 비용이 정말 많이 올라가는 것 같아요. 특히 해외 구매대행 상품의 경우, 환율 변동이나 배송 정보 연동까지 고려하면 더 복잡해지겠죠.